MINIMUM OF 10+ YEARS LINEMAN EXPERIENCE REQUIRED FOR INSPECTIONS As a Data Collection Technician (Damage Assessor) you are responsible for leading a two-person team with an Operations Driver (Wire Down Guard) assigned to patrol distribution lines and equipment damaged by hurricane, ice, wind or other causes. You must ensure crews have proper materials for restoration work and know appropriate electrical distribution safety rules. As a Data Collection Technician (Damage Assessor), your responsibility will be to identify primary and secondary electrical facilities, including poles, primary wires, secondary wires, services, primary insulators, transformers, fuses, reclosers, regulators, OCBs, substations, etc. You must be able to identify all necessary repairs required for restoration and complete client specific damage reports in detail.
